abstract | (57) [Summary] [Object] To provide an image forming apparatus which does not generate an abnormal image such as image blurring or white spots even in a high concentration NO x environment. A NO x decomposing substance 43 and / or a NO x removing filter 54 is provided in an inflow path of a means for injecting external air into the image forming apparatus. |
